...And it got me to thinking, why is there such a vehement opposition to the idea that the SCA is a LARP?

Google defines Live Action Role-Playing (LARP) as "a type of interactive role-playing game in which the participants portray characters through physical action, often in costume and with props." On that criteria alone it should qualify.

Here's how the SCA defines itself: "The Society for Creative Anachronism is an international living history group with the aim of studying and recreating mainly Medieval European cultures and their histories before the 17th century."

One could argue that based on the studying/recreating (and educating) parts of the SCA it's not a LARP. I would say that it's not just a LARP. But LARPing is still a big big component. Probably it's biggest component since the only thing you have to do to participate is make an attempt at dressing up.

The real problem, I think, is that LARPing is considered kid stuff. LARPing is a game, and the stuff we do in the SCA is nothing so frivolous as a game. Except it totally is - a game that is, not the frivolous part. Before the torches and pitch forks come out, here are some other things that are just a game.

So something can be a game, and it can be more than just a game simply by the level of commitment to it. In my mind an SCA Knight and a black belt are of a kind with each other. We don't look at a professional boxer and say "it's just a game."

I look at the level of commitment - just among the people I know - and it's a little awe inspiring. In fact, it's often kept me from trying things because I can see how many year of effort to hone those skills are. Hell, someone I have a tough time contemplating the level of effort that sometimes goes into a single costume. I appreciate it - from far far away.

To my fellow SCAdians, who are lamenting the idea that the SCA is a LARP, I ask to please don't. Of course it's a LARP, and more than a LARP, and there's nothing wrong with that. And you know, it's kind of insulting to LARPers, who might have the same level of commitment to their geek as you do to yours.
